Edward,
If you accuse somebody of being the "Garden Nazi" just because he doesn't appreciate people hawking their wares on rec.gardens, then 98% of us probably qualify as Nazis under your definition. That "Nazi" pointed out the irony of the fact that you freely spam this newsgroup but you cautiously imbed "nospam" in your email address. You don't want to be spammed, but you see no problem with spamming this newsgroup with your advertising. Once again, I imagine that 98% of us see the irony in those two diametrically opposite behaviors. What you build and sell is probably a very nice item and hopefully sold at a fair price. But most of us are intelligent enough to Google for "custom trellis" or "cedar trellis." Or we may be quite happy with a selection of fifty or more similar items in our own communities. Speaking as one more "Garden Nazi", may I offer some basic business advice: 1) Act on the Internet with the same courtesy that you display outside of the Net. (hopefully you are polite by nature.) 2) Don't alienate part of your potential market base by spamming newsgroups with your ads. 3) Be extremely cognizant of the fact that it only takes one or two upset Usenet folks to make your life an Internet living hell. You have made the following available to the entire world: - name - email address - website address/url - home/business phone number - home/business postal address Combine your casual revelations of your identity and a less-than- friendly attitude and you may be setting yourself up for harassment. (Note to all: I'm not encourage harassment of this individual. I'm just pointing out his lack of business savvy plus the vulnerabilities of alienating folks on Usenet.) 4) Apologize to the group for spamming and get on with life.
